Excellent upgrade. Seems like machine faced wheels are overlooked by the majority of the Corvette buyers, opting instead for the full black or full chrome.

Last year (2015 only about 1.2% or 297 of 34000) of all the Corvettes sold were ordered with machine faced wheels. For some who ordered the machine faced wheels, depending on the car color, LT package ordered and add ons, some could be driving a "1 of" car. (not that that means much in the grand scheme of things)
